I've always liked the Middle Park Hotel. It's a fine spot to sit on a Saturday afternoon, drinking something cold and throwing back oysters. It's also great for a mid week counter meal when you can't be fussed with cooking, or the big grand family dinner in the bistro area. An English leaning menu with a big focus on heirloom produce and meat from animals who have been treated well usually keeps everyone happy. I'm a fan of the steaks and enjoy it when they have an unusual cut (like a Bavette) on the menu. When it comes to food and booze you can give the Middle Park a big tick. But how about their upstairs hotel? Bet you didn't know about that, now did ya? I stayed overnight recently and was really impressed with the modern fit out of their hotel rooms upstairs. They're tiny, yes, but really other than a big comfortable bed with quality linens, a stylish and clean bathroom with Kevin Murphy toiletries, fluffy towels, an iPod docking station and a very well stocked mini bar (including some "adults only" items!) what else could you ask for? I've just become an even bigger fan of the MPH.

The MPH has the longest bar in Melbourne, and a real sports hotel feel. Memorabilia adorns the walls and it feels like an English clubhouse. Food is comprised of classic English pub fare with no shortage of radish on the side. Great selection of tap beers, excellent wine list and the food I usually top notch. It is a gastro pub so if you're going with friends expecting an $18 Parma and chips maybe forewarn them to expect a $34 rabbit pie instead. The best thing is a meal in one of the bar booths with a private tv to watch the football in winter or the races in summer. As far as pubs to go, it's a cracker. They even have a meat raffle every Friday night and $12 (albeit small) classic counter meals.
